doxastic
Adjective
/dɔːˈzæstɪk/

Definition
Related to beliefs or opinions.

Examples
- His doxastic approach helped the team understand their perspectives better.
- In epistemology, doxastic justification is a central topic of discussion.

Meaning
The term doxastic refers to anything that pertains to the nature of beliefs or the philosophical study of how beliefs are formed and understood.
